Where does the underclass come from? Poor economic conditions and a lack of opportunity, says the left. It's the incentives of the welfare state, says the right. The correct answer is more subtle, says today's guest.

| 0:44.5 | Theodore Dalrymple is an English writer and retired prison doctor and psychiatrist. |
| 0:50.3 | Before his retirement in 2005, he worked in City Hospital, Birmingham, and Winson Green Prison in inner-city Birmingham, England. |
| 0:58.7 | He's a fellow of the Manhattan Institute and a contributing editor of City Journal. |
| 1:03.2 | He's written a column for the London Spectator for more than 13 years. |
| 1:07.3 | His work frequently appears in the British Medical Journal, the Times, the Observer, the Daily Telegraph, the Spectator, and many other publications. |
